Skylands is New Jersey?s premier Sprint Triathlon supporting local community service projects. Now in its 25th year, Skylands provides one of the most enjoyable and challenging Sprint courses. Whether a first-timer or experienced athlete, the volunteers of the North Hunterdon Rotary welcome you to the 25th Skylands Triathlon, Duathlon & AquaBike!


As part of the USAT?s Mid-Atlantic Triathlon Series for 2011, we are anticipating a great field of competitors to swim our half-mile course in the beautiful Spruce Run Reservoir; bike a challenging 14 miles in rural Hunterdon County, and finish with a 5k run in the gorgeous state park.


Following the competition will be a fabulous 25th anniversary awards ceremony, plenty of food for our athletes and their families, and fun hosted by our great DJ Dan Torrone.


The North Hunterdon Rotary hosts the event to fund our efforts in the community. Throughout our 25 years hosting the Skylands Triathlon, some of our projects have been:


Sending volunteers and money to help rebuild the homes and schools of Hurricane Katrina victims
Sending shelter and fresh-water generation equipment for victims of earthquakes in Haiti
Helping send over 300 kids to college
Helping to build a new ER in our local hospital
Providing hundreds of pounds of fresh produce to food pantries
Hosting hundreds of exchange students
Providing assistance for families of men and women serving our country in Iraq
Building two playgrounds
Building five parks
Helping to build a rescue squad building
Providing holiday gifts to needy children
Providing assistance for families of men and women serving our country in Afghanistan
...in addition to building great friendships and having fun along the way.

The North Hunterdon Rotary Club, founded in 1939, is part of the Rotary International organization of business and professional leaders that provides humanitarian service, encourages high ethical standards in all vocations, and helps build goodwill and peace in the world.


The North Hunterdon Rotary Club meets weekly on Friday?s at Beaver Brook Country Club for lunch at 12:15. The meetings promote fellowship and offer programs of interest with engaging speakers. In addition to the service activities the Club engages in, there are a number of social activities that take place throughout the year.
